Miriam Cohen testifies before the House of Commons

On 16 November 2022, Professor Miriam Cohen was called to testify as an expert witness before the Standing Committee on Foreign Affairs and International Development of the House of Commons of Canada. 

The testimony took place in the context of the study of Bill S-223, An Act to Amend the Criminal Code and the Immigration and Refugee Protection Act (trafficking in human organs). She notably analyzed the international legal framework applicable to trafficking in human organs linked to the transnational activities of organized criminal groups.
